Two Colorado cross-country ski resorts make list of ‘ten best in US’
Cross-country is a great winter sport that allows participants to peacefully enjoy a snowy scene. USA Today’s 10Best recently published their list of the ten best cross-country ski resorts around the country and two Colorado spots were included.
As a readers’ choice awards program, USA Today’s 10Best highlights the best in destinations, food and drink, hotels, and things to do. An expert panel selects their top picks and readers vote to determine the ten winners.
Devil’s Thumb Ranch in Tabernash, Colorado took first place nationwide as the best cross-country ski resort in the U.S. The ranch features almost 75 miles of groomed trails in the Ranch Creek Valley and offers season and day passes for the Nordic trails. Beginners can take private lessons, and more advanced skiers can explore challenging trails.
The Breckenridge Nordic Center ranked seventh on the list. Opened in 1969, the Breckenridge Nordic Center is rated as one of North America’s top cross-country skiing destinations, according to USA Today. As well as cross-country ski touring, the Breckenridge Nordic Center offers snowshoeing and snowcat adventures for all levels.
